[0021] combine figure 1 , 2 As shown, the degassing membrane hydrophobic recovery process of the present invention comprises the following steps:
[0022] S1. Send air from the top inlet A and the side inlet B on the upper part of the membrane contactor where the degassing membrane is located, and purge the residual water on the degassing membrane, and the purged air and residual water will flow from the membrane The bottom outlet C and the side outlet D of the lower part of the contactor are discharged.
